      Discover coast and country on a Somerset family holiday

      From fossil hunting on a beach break in Watchet to exploring the moated ruins of Nunney Castle on a holiday in Frome, Somerset is bursting with family-friendly activities to suit a range of ages and interests. Book a traditional seaside break in Weston Super Mare and spend your days building sandcastles on the beach, winning big at the arcades on the pier or going for a fun dog walk in Weston Woods before returning to your dog-friendly Somerset holiday accommodation. For a magical place of caves, legends and adventures, then head off to Wookey Hole Caves and Attractions. This family experience has been millions of years in the making and there is plenty of year-round entertainment that the weather cannot spoil! From vintage penny arcades, museums and adventure golf to soft play zones and of course the beautiful caves. To discover more of Somerset’s geological wonders, then book one of our Cheddar lodges and holiday parks and head off to the iconic Cheddar Gorge and Caves, the perfect place for fun and adventure. It is believed to be England's largest gorge with cliffs that rise up to 137 meters above the ground.       Enjoy a foodie getaway in Somerset

      From sampling Somerset cider in one of the many apple orchards to savouring authentic Cheddar cheese in the very village where it’s made, the county is renowned for its culinary delights. Somerset knows a thing or two about high-quality local produce, and there are various farmers markets in places like Bath, Taunton and Wells where you can wander around the stalls, talk to the professionals and get your hands on some of the finest artisanal goods in the area. Pop into a traditional pub for a hearty meal on a weekend break in Bridgwater; savour fresh seafood on a coastal getaway in Minehead; or visit Somerset during one of the county’s popular food and drink festivals, such as Wells Food Festival and Burnham-on-Sea Food and Drink Festival.

      Take a historic weekend break to Bath or Wells

      When it comes to historic UK cities, both Bath and Wells certainly pack a punch. Our Bath lodges and holiday parks offer a great base for exploring this UNESCO World Heritage city, with its iconic 18th-century townhouses, inviting tea rooms and iconic Roman baths. On a holiday in Wells, you’ll be blown away by the impressive Wells Cathedral, pretty scenic walks in the Mendip Hills Area of Outstanding Natural Beauty, and the array of cosy pubs and tearooms in the city centre.
